Applied Research Methods in Global and Comparative Education II: Master's Paper Proposal

Graduate School of EducationEDUC - Graduate School of Education

Course Description

Required for, and limited to, master's students in Global Comparative Education (GCE) and International Education Policy Analysis (IEPA). Development of research skills through theoretical and methodological issues in comparative and international education. Completion of a pilot study and preparation of a research proposal for the master's paper.
